Is Chris Godwin playing today? Latest injury update, fantasy advice for Buccaneers WR
Chris Godwin, the wide receiver for the Tampa Bay Buccaneers, is making strides in his recovery from a dislocated ankle and may finally take the field in Week 4 against the Philadelphia Eagles. This news is significant for both the team and fantasy football players, as Godwin's return could boost the Buccaneers' offense and provide much-needed points for fantasy teams that have been waiting for his comeback.

Why Eagles DT Jalen Carter was fined $11,593 in Week 3 vs. the Rams
NegativeSports
Jalen Carter, the standout defensive tackle for the Philadelphia Eagles, faced a fine of $11,593 following a taunting incident during their Week 3 game against the Los Angeles Rams. This occurred after he made a significant play by blocking a field goal, but his celebration drew the ire of officials. Such fines can impact a player's reputation and the team's dynamics, highlighting the fine line athletes walk between celebrating achievements and adhering to league rules.

Broncos’ Nik Bonitto’s confident take on potentially breaking Von Miller’s record
PositiveSports
Nik Bonitto, the Denver Broncos' standout linebacker, is feeling confident after a breakout season where he recorded 13.5 sacks. He believes he can challenge the franchise's single-season sack record of 18.5, set by Von Miller in 2012. This ambition not only highlights Bonitto's personal growth but also raises excitement among fans about the potential for a new era of defensive prowess in Denver.
